Output 93be43eeb38ca68018293e2660842333ea59ea0d4bd1c52c169451dfd160d50a:0

value
2104
script pubkey
OP_0 OP_PUSHBYTES_20 d32d0403093ab67621741ba2c18591a0c377659c
address
bc1q6vksgqcf82m8vgt5rw3vrpv35rphwevu08wu7s
transaction
93be43eeb38ca68018293e2660842333ea59ea0d4bd1c52c169451dfd160d50a
spent
true